You can prepare for JEE 2018, there is enough time. You should be determined and motivated to crack your exam. 

 You can follow below strategies to prepare for JEE 2018-

 PHYSICS:
Note down the formulae and results, it will help during revision.
Practice as many questions as you can, keeping in mind the availability of time.
Avoid lengthy and complicated problems at the last minute, if time is limited.
Focus on your strong areas.
Suggested Reference Books: H.C. Verma & Resnick Halliday

CHEMISTRY: 
Chemistry is amongst the tough subjects as it involves cramming of formulae and reactions.
Understand the conceptual base of the topics.
Periodic table is the most scoring part.
Suggested Reference Books:  Morrison & Boyd and O.P. Tandon
MATHEMATICS:
Conceptual understanding should be preferred.

Practice a lot.

In Mathematics JEE (Main)-2013, 32% questions were easy, 58% Medium level and 10% difficult.
Suggested Reference Books:  R.D. Sharma, Arihant, Hall Knight & S. L. Loonely

This is enough time if you give the time with quality to your preparation.

Hera are some tips and tricks to crack JEE main 2018 examination in just 6–7 months.

  • Manage your time and always prepare more for chapters you are weak in, it will help you to not loose marks in the examination.
  • If you are well in a topic then prepare that well it will help you to score more in the examination and it will also consume less time to revise.
  • Once in a week, go through those chapters you are not comfortable in.
  • In the examination month, Avoid preparing for new chapters, it will help you to avoid extra stress.
  • Give more time to online mock test and don’t waste your time to searching all day long for that. You can get mock tests available on many websites. Once you find JEE main mock tests then Bookmark that page to use that another day.
